#1bb558 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1bb558 is composed of 10.6% red, 71% green and 34.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.1% cyan, 0% magenta, 51.4% yellow and 29% black. It has a hue angle of 143.8 degrees, a saturation of 74% and a lightness of 40.8%. #1bb558 color hex could be obtained by blending #36ffb0 with #006b00. Closest websafe color is: #33cc66.

#1bb558 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#1bb558 has RGB values of R:27, G:181, B:88 and CMYK values of C:0.85, M:0, Y:0.51, K:0.29. Its decimal value is 1815896.

Shades and Tints of #1bb558
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#020a05 is the darkest color, while #f8fefb is the lightest one.

Tones of #1bb558
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#636d67 is the less saturated color, while #03cd53 is the most saturated one.
